Dr. Gaylor is one of fewer that 300 dentists worldwide to be accredited by the American Academy of Cosmetic Dentistry, and is one of the most highly credentialed dentists in the country.
A 1984 graduate of the University Of Tennessee School Of Dentistry, Dr. Gaylor has completed numerous hours of continuing education at such institutions as the Spear Institute, Pankey Institute, Dawson Academy, and Louisiana State University’s Cosmetic Dentistry Continuum parts I and II. In addition to membership in the AACD, she is a member of the American Dental Association and the Pierre Fauchard Academy, and is a Fellow of the Georgia Dental Association. Dr. Gaylor is a visiting faculty member at the Scottsdale Center for Dentistry, and has maintained a private practice in the Buckhead district of Atlanta, Georgia since 1984. Her practice emphasizes reconstructive and cosmetic dentistry, including cosmetic bonding, dental implants, and porcelain veneers.
Dr. Gaylor achieved accredited status in the American Academy of Cosmetic Dentistry (AACD) in 2009. She joins six AACD Accredited members in the state of Georgia, and 320 dentists and laboratory technicians in AACD history who have earned this prestigious designation. The highly sought accreditation credential represents the standard of excellence in cosmetic dentistry. Dr. Gaylor was awarded this status through the demonstration of advanced skills and knowledge, and was recognized at the organization’s 25th Anniversary AACD Scientific Session, held in Honolulu, Hawaii, April 27 – May 1, 2009.
